The Cowboys have been boosted with wins over three team in the top 55; Colorado (2nd), Illinois State (39th) and UCSB\u00a0(53rd). After another matchup versus UCSB\u00a0on Friday the Cowboy&#8217;s schedule will only get better strength wise from here with the Mountain West having a very strong year so far. New Mexico, UNLV\u00a0and Colorado State are all ranked in the top 50 and\u00a0wins versus these conference rivals will be a major boost to Wyoming&#8217;s post season hopes.<\/p>\n<p>RPIforecast.com takes things to another level though with an estimated RPI based on the total number of wins Wyoming may have at the end of the season. The Cowboys will be\u00a0almost a\u00a0lock for the NCAA Tournament with an RPI around 28 with as many wins as 9 versus teams in the top 100. That&#8217;s not bad for\u00a0Larry Shyatt in his second season back that has been deemed by most as a rebuilding year.<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Wyoming&#8217;s RPI this season is surprisingly high right now (39th, according to rpiforecast.com) considering the weakness of the schedule which is currently ranked 267th.
